Hydrostatic stress refers to the pressure exerted by a liquid as a result of the force of gravity. In the context of retaining wall surfaces, this liquid is water that has actually filled the dirt behind the wall surface throughout rainfalls or snow melts. The accumulation of water enhances the weight against the wall and pushes against it, which can trigger bulging, splitting, or total failure.

Contrastingly, walls that are naturally more absorptive, such as those made from boulders or fractional blocks, commonly need much less intricate drainage systems. The natural spaces between the stones or blocks in these wall surfaces enable some degree of water infiltration, decreasing the threat of hydrostatic pressure accumulation.
